The following is a look at some of the most comprehensive and
reliable educational Web sites a student can bookmark and use to
research school projects and homework assignments.
MSN Encarta
The free MSN Encarta site features more than 4,500 articles pooled from
Microsoft Encarta and comes with dictionaries, maps, fast facts,
interactive quizzes, handy homework tools, and more.
Refdesk
Since 1995, Refdesk.com, which stands for "reference desk," has served
as a one-click springboard to many of the Web's top dictionaries,
encyclopedias, calculators, atlases, news headlines, and search
engines. The site also includes a handy "homework helper" section that
provides help in all subjects to students in every grade.
HowStuffWorks
Ever wanted to know why earthquakes happen? How CD burners work? What
the sun is made of? These questions, and a large amount of others
related to computers/electronics, automobiles, science, entertainment,
and people, are all answered at this award-winning Web site. Simply
type a query into the search window or peruse the topics by category.
Extras include free newsletters, surveys, and printable versions of all
answers.
Canada's SchoolNet
Established by the Canadian government, SchoolNet provides English or
French links to other educational sites and learning resources. The
"@SchoolNet Today" section serves as a handy news source covering the
latest educational material, information, Web sites, projects, and
contests.
Download.com
Consider Download.com the ultimate file repository that links to
literally tens of thousands of downloadable free or shareware programs.
This includes utilities for Windows, Macintosh, and Linux, Internet
tools, desktop dictionaries and language translators, Pocket PC and
Palm applications, and of course, computer games. Visitors can search
by typing in a keyword or by perusing the many sections.
Novelguide.com
The Web's answer to those black- and yellow-striped Cliff Notes is
Novelguide.com, a reliable and free source for literary analysis of
classic and contemporary books such as Mark Twain's Huckleberry Finn
and Fyodor Dostoyevsky's Notes from the Underground. The site offers
character profiles, metaphor and theme analysis, and author biographies.
Math.com
This site provides help in a number of mathematics-related subjects,
including basic grade-school math, calculus, algebra, geometry,
trigonometry, and statistics. Practice exercises are automatically
graded, plus this free site also features a glossary, calculators,
homework tips, math games, and lesson plans for teachers.
Wolfram Mathworld
With more than 12,600 entries one of the most extensive mathematics resource.
FreeTranslation
Sprechen Sie Deutsch? Perfect for language studies, this handy Web site
automatically converts text from one language into another, such as
English to Simplified Chinese or French to English. Simply type and
paste up to 10,000 characters (about 1,800 words) into the search
window and then select the desired language. Alternatively, you can cut
and paste a Web URL to convert the entire site.
Shakespeare Online
This Web site can be filed in the "where was this when I was a kid?"
category. On the aptly named Shakespeare Online site, visitors can read
every play or poem from the world's most celebrated writer and, more
importantly, make some sense of his works with free analysis and famous
quotes.
Science Made Simple
Science classes—including the ubiquitous science
project—aren't as easy for some to grasp as for others. At
Science Made Simple, kids of all ages can get detailed answers to many
of science's questions, read current news articles related to science,
get ideas on school projects, and take advantage of unit conversion
tables. Users can also find out if their school's textbooks pass the
test.
